EntityNotFoundException
全部标签 我在Symfony和Doctrine问题上遇到了一个奇怪的行为,实际上发现这可能与this有关漏洞。request.CRITICAL:UncaughtPHPExceptionDoctrine\ORM\EntityNotFoundException:"Entitywasnotfound."at/dev/vendor/doctrine/orm/lib/Doctrine/ORM/Proxy/ProxyFactory.phpline177{"exception":"[object](Doctrine\ORM\EntityNotFoundException(code:0)提供一些代码示例:$ne
在遗留系统中,我们有1个表(实体)和1个View(UserDetail),没有约束但有关系。Entity|Id|Desc|Created_By|...UserDetail|UserId|F_Name|L_Name|...CreatedBy具有创建该实体的用户的用户ID。我们在Entity.java中有一个单向映射,如下所示。@OneToOne@JoinColumn(name="CREATED_BY",referencedColumnName="USER_ID")privateUserDetailcreatedBy;问题但由于它是遗留系统,我们无法控制它并且用户被硬删除。调用entity
我们正在使用JPA从数据库加载一些东西。一些实体之间可能有可选的关系,例如@EntitypublicclassFirst{....@OneToOne(cascade={CascadeType.PERSIST,CascadeType.MERGE,CascadeType.REFRESH,CascadeType.DETACH})@JoinColumns(value={JoinColumn(name="A_ID",referencedColumnName="A_ID",insertable=false,updatable=false),JoinColumn(name="B_ID",refere
我正在处理一个奇怪的问题,我正在做集成测试,调用我的Controller从数据库中获取一个不存在的对象。publicOptionalget(Longid){try{returnOptional.ofNullable(repository.getOne(id));}catch(EntityNotFoundExceptione){returnOptional.empty();}}当getOne(…)找不到任何东西时,我期待EntityNotFoundException但实际上什么也没有。如果我检查我的结果,我可以看到我有一个带有指向它的处理程序链接的空实体“抛出EntityNotFound
当我尝试通过Invoice对象获取用户时出现javax.persistence.EntityNotFoundException错误invoice.getUser().getId()错误如下javax.persistence.EntityNotFoundException:Unabletofindcom.indianretailshop.domain.Userwithid5atorg.hibernate.ejb.Ejb3Configuration$Ejb3EntityNotFoundDelegate.handleEntityNotFound(Ejb3Configuration.java: